About the Role
Under direct supervision of a Lead Technician, Maintenance Supervisor, or Maintenance Manager, a Maintenance Technician B repairs and maintains diesel and non-diesel equipment and trucks. Duties include work on chassis components, refuse bodies and control systems, hydraulics, electrical, air brakes, engines, HVAC, suspension, drivetrain, and steering. The role also involves basic tire services such as replacement, rotation, and tread checks, supporting drivers on a single fleet of advanced vehicles. • Maintain and repair highly intricate and powerful machinery • Work a regular shift in a stable industry

What You Bring
Technicians must maintain a working knowledge and moderate proficiency in vehicle systems to perform preventive and corrective maintenance both on-site and on the road. Responsibilities cover chassis repair, refuse-body hydraulics and controls, engine work, suspension, drivetrain, steering, heating and air conditioning, as well as line-maintenance welding and fabrication. They safely provide road service, diagnose malfunctions using electronic tools, complete required training, and perform other assigned duties. Candidates should have at least one year of experience diagnosing and repairing gasoline and diesel equipment or be a recent graduate of an accredited automotive program. A basic understanding of work-order labor standards and the ability to inspect major truck systems with limited supervision are required. ASE certifications, a commercial driver’s license, and a valid driver’s license are preferred but not mandatory.
